Subject: DR drill results — Fennwick transcoding farm

Team, yesterday's drill confirmed we can fail the Fennwick transcode farm over to the Holloway Ridge cluster in under twenty minutes. Job state replicated cleanly; only two in-flight renders needed manual requeue. Future maintainers: the failover runbook lives in the ops wiki, and the restore step requires unlocking the cold-standby keystore. The passphrase for that keystore, verified during this drill, is recorded below.

strongbox words: olimir-ulaox-jorius

## Runbook: Monthly Partitioning — Tallyhouse Events Table

The events table in Tallyhouse is partitioned by calendar month. The partition-maker job runs on the 25th and pre-creates the next two months. If it fails, inserts for the new month hit the overflow partition and alerts fire from Watchgrove. Fix: create the missing partition manually, then drain overflow back in with the sweeper script. Never drop a partition younger than 13 months; retention is handled by the reaper job. Verify the job config matches the following before re-running.

deployment values, hahof-kajep:
[gilox]
team = fenion
access_code = ac_db9541
host = gilox.torvahq.corp
port = 5672
owner = tamax.ulawyn
peer = fenvan.ordinsoft.local

QUARTERLY PLANNING NOTE — Loyalty Programme Overhaul

To: Heads of Department. The Ferncrest Rewards scheme will be rebuilt in Q4. Points accrual simplified to a flat rate; tier thresholds cut from five to three. Legacy balances convert at launch. IT migration led by Soren Valtby; comms by the Brightholm team. Budget unchanged from last cycle. Department impact assessments due within two weeks. The confidential commercial reasoning behind this overhaul appears directly below.

board note of tagug-hahag: Praionax Logistics is in early talks to buy Julaxek Group for about $36.3 million. The Julmir launch date is March 1, and nothing goes to the press before then.

Break-Glass Access — Digestly Scheduler

Support team: if the batch email digest scheduler stalls and customers report missing digests, you may use break-glass access to pause or re-queue batches directly. Use this only when engineering is unreachable and at least two digest cycles have been missed. Every break-glass action is logged and reviewed the next business day. The break-glass console accepts the standing recovery passphrase shown below.

strongbox words: ulaael-quenix